Bart Bell is a Paris-based artist, composer and sound director working at the intersection of electroacoustic music, spatial sound and artistic research. His practice explores listening, resonance and sonic environments through performances, installations and site-specific works, approaching sound as a material shaped by space, perception and embodied experience.

Moving between music, installation and research, he creates immersive sonic experiences that investigate the relationship between sound, space and perception. His work often combines acoustic resonance, generative systems and real-time interaction, with a focus on gesture, listening and sonic transformation.

Alongside his artistic work, he composes music and designs sound for film and audiovisual projects, considering sound as a structural and narrative element.

He studied engineering (acoustics and signal processing) at ESME Sudria, holds a Master’s degree in music sciences from IRCAM (ATIAM), and trained in sound design and post-production at SSR Manchester.

He develops the Metalophone, a custom instrument producing evolving resonant textures between acoustic vibration and electronic processing. He is also co-founder of the Paris-based collective Krema and leads ECHO, a studio focused on sound direction and sonic identity.
